What are Piercings?
Piercings are holes made in the skin that allow for the insertion of jewelry. This practice has ancient roots and has been used in various cultures throughout history. From earlobes to more unusual areas like the tongue or navel, piercings can vary in location and style, adapting to each person's tastes. Historically, piercings have been associated with rites of passage, cultural traditions, and even social status, making them a significant aspect of human expression.
Styles and Types of Piercings
There are numerous styles and types of piercings, each with its own meaning and appeal. Some of the most popular include:
- Earlobe Piercings: These include lobes, cartilage, and tragus piercings, making them ideal for those seeking a classic or modern look. Earlobe piercings are often the first type of piercing people get, and they can be adorned with a variety of earrings, from studs to hoops.
- Facial Piercings: Such as septum, eyebrow, and lip piercings, these are often more visible and can make a bold style statement. Facial piercings can be a way to express individuality and can be styled with unique jewelry that reflects personal taste.
- Body Piercings: These include navel and nipple piercings, popular options for those who prefer something more private. Body piercings can be a form of self-expression that is less visible to the outside world, allowing for a more personal connection to the jewelry.
- Microdermal: This type of piercing is implanted under the skin, allowing for a greater variety of jewelry and designs. Microdermal piercings can be placed almost anywhere on the body and offer a unique way to showcase body jewelry.
Each style has its own aesthetic and can be personalized with different types of jewelry, from rings and bars to crystal adornments and unique designs. The choice of jewelry can enhance the overall look and feel of the piercing, allowing for endless customization.
Placement and Insertion Techniques
The placement of a piercing is crucial for its appearance and comfort. It's important to choose a location that not only looks good but is also suitable for the type of jewelry you wish to wear. Insertion techniques vary depending on the type of piercing, but generally, sterile needles are used, and strict hygiene protocols are followed to ensure the safety of the procedure. Professional piercers are trained to assess the anatomy of the area being pierced to ensure optimal placement.
Some piercings require special care during the healing process. For example, piercings in more sensitive areas may take longer to heal and need additional attention to avoid infections. Understanding the healing process can help you manage expectations and care for your new piercing effectively.
Care and Maintenance Tips
Proper care of piercings is crucial to ensure quick and uncomplicated healing. Here are some essential tips:
- Keep it Clean: Clean the piercing area with saline solutions or products recommended by professionals. Regular cleaning helps prevent infections and promotes healing.
- Avoid Touching: Do not touch the piercing with dirty hands and avoid changing the jewelry before it has fully healed. Touching the piercing can introduce bacteria and lead to complications.
- Listen to Your Body: If you feel pain or see signs of infection, consult a healthcare professional. Being attentive to your body’s signals is vital for maintaining your health.
